1. Hard to value intangibles from a Swedish perspective
University essay from Lunds universitet/Institutionen för handelsrättAbstract : The purpose of this thesis is to study the work of the OECD presented in the Final BEPS-Report under Action 8 concerning hard to value intangibles in a Swedish context. Further, the OECD Model Tax Convention and its Commentaries are discussed in terms of their validity as a source of law in a Swedish perspective, or if there is a requirement now or after the implementation of Action 8 for changes to the Inkomstskattelagen, and particular the Korrigeringsregeln. 2. Transfer Pricing Treatment of Transactions with Hard-to-Value Intangibles: Is BEPS Action 8 Based on the Arm’s Length Principle?
University essay from Lunds universitet/Institutionen för handelsrättAbstract : This master’s thesis analyses BEPS Action 8 recommendations in relation to transactions with hard-to-value intangibles.
